Walworth County to end public COVID-19 test site

Jul. 27—ELKHORN — The Walworth County Department of Health and Human Services will stop offering COVID-19 tests starting Saturday, July 31.

The tests have been offered since last summer by the Wisconsin National Guard and through a partnership with Covenant Harbor, according to a news release.

The number of tests has decreased from hundreds to two or three per day since vaccines became available, and accessibility to other testing resources has "stabilized," according to the release.

Residents can access COVID-19 testing in Walworth County at Walgreens, Mercy Walworth and Aurora hospitals, and five at-home testing options. The federal government is paying for testing at Walgreens and is slated to continue for the foreseeable future. Testing available through UW-Whitewater is expected to continue through August.

Walworth County Public Health can resume testing quickly if the need arises, according to the release.
